The Mechanics of Sequential Storytelling: Structuring Creativity

Effective storytelling relies on understanding the core components that shape a narrative: plot, character development, causality, and thematic progression. These elements are built through a sequence of interconnected events that guide the audience’s emotional journey. For instance, a well-structured plot introduces conflict, develops character arcs, and resolves tension, all through a logical progression that keeps viewers engaged. Unlike straightforward linear narratives, creative storytelling often experiments with non-linear sequences—such as flashbacks or parallel timelines—to evoke curiosity and deepen thematic resonance.

Impact on Emotional and Thematic Development

The sequencing of narrative elements influences how audiences connect emotionally and interpret themes. For example, revealing a character’s backstory in a non-linear fashion can evoke empathy or suspense, while a straightforward chronological sequence might emphasize clarity and moral lessons. Creative sequencing techniques allow storytellers to manipulate emotional responses and embed complex themes, making stories more memorable and impactful.

Cognitive Processes Behind Creative Sequencing

Creative storytelling taps into advanced cognitive functions such as divergent thinking—the ability to generate multiple ideas or story paths—paired with mental simulation, where the mind visualizes different scenarios before settling on a sequence. Research indicates that these processes activate neural networks associated with imagination and problem-solving, notably in the prefrontal cortex and hippocampus. Overcoming cognitive biases, such as fixating on conventional story structures, enables creators to craft innovative narratives that challenge audience expectations and foster deeper engagement.

Divergent Thinking and Mental Simulation

Divergent thinking allows storytellers to explore multiple plotlines, character decisions, and thematic directions simultaneously. Mental simulation further aids this process by enabling the creator to ‘test’ sequences mentally, assessing emotional impact and coherence without physical prototyping. For example, writers often visualize scenes in their mind’s eye, adjusting sequences until they achieve the desired narrative effect.

Overcoming Cognitive Biases

Preconceived notions about storytelling—such as the belief that stories must be linear—can restrict creativity. Recognizing these biases allows creators to experiment with unconventional sequences, such as nonlinear timelines or fragmented narratives, which have been shown to enhance engagement and thematic complexity. Techniques like brainstorming with constraints or employing divergent thinking exercises help break mental ruts and foster innovative sequencing ideas.

Techniques to Enhance Creative Sequential Skills

Developing creative sequencing skills involves practical methods to stimulate innovation. Brainstorming sessions and mind-mapping tools facilitate the visualization of multiple story pathways, encouraging the exploration of unconventional ideas. Setting constraints—such as limiting the number of scenes or time frames—forces creators to think creatively within defined boundaries. Additionally, integrating multimedia elements like images, sound, and interactive features diversifies storytelling approaches, making sequences more engaging and dynamic.

Brainstorming and Mind-Mapping

These techniques help generate, organize, and connect disparate narrative ideas. For instance, a mind map can visually represent alternative storylines branching from a central theme, revealing novel sequences and relationships that might not emerge from linear planning.

Using Constraints and Prompts

Constraints such as ‘tell a story without using linear time’ or ‘develop a narrative in only three scenes’ challenge creators to think outside standard frameworks. These exercises often lead to surprising and innovative sequences that enhance creative flexibility.

Incorporating Multimedia and Interactive Elements

Integrating videos, soundscapes, and interactive choices allows storytellers to craft sequences that adapt based on audience input, fostering a sense of agency and personalization. For example, interactive fiction games enable players to influence the narrative sequence, exemplifying how multimedia diversifies storytelling possibilities.

Challenges and Misconceptions in Creative Sequencing

A common pitfall is overcomplicating narratives, which can lead to confusion or loss of coherence. It’s crucial to balance inventive sequencing with clarity. Many believe that rigid sequences limit creativity; however, research shows that structured flexibility—where guidelines are used to explore multiple pathways—actually boosts innovation. For example, using story templates or constraints can serve as scaffolds that produce more cohesive and original narratives.

Balancing Logical Flow and Imagination

Strategies include iterative testing, audience feedback, and modular story design, which allow creators to refine sequences without sacrificing creativity. Emphasizing thematic coherence while experimenting with form results in stories that are both engaging and innovative.

Practical Exercises to Unlock Creativity Through Sequential Storytelling

Engaging in hands-on activities fosters skill development. One exercise involves crafting an unconventional story sequence by starting with a thematic idea and working backward to create scenes that challenge traditional order. Collaborative projects, such as group storytelling where each participant adds a sequence, cultivate diverse ideas and adaptive thinking. Finally, reflection techniques like journaling or peer review help analyze and refine sequences, turning creative insights into polished narratives.

Step-by-Step Creative Sequence Activity

  1. Identify a central theme or emotion you want your story to evoke.
  2. Create three distinct scenes or events that represent different facets of this theme.
  3. Arrange these scenes in a non-traditional order—perhaps starting with the climax or ending with an origin story.
  4. Write a brief narrative connecting these scenes, ensuring emotional continuity.
  5. Share with others for feedback and iterate to improve coherence and impact.

The Interplay Between Sequential Creativity and Cognitive Flexibility

Developing storytelling skills fosters cognitive flexibility—the ability to adapt thinking to new, unpredictable situations. As creators experiment with different sequences, they enhance neural pathways associated with problem-solving and innovation. For example, a writer who regularly manipulates narrative order trains their brain to see multiple solutions to a problem, translating into better adaptability in other domains like language learning or strategic planning.

Cognitive Benefits of Flexible Sequencing

Flexible sequencing encourages open-mindedness, improves mental agility, and bolsters resilience against cognitive biases. Research from cognitive neuroscience suggests that engaging in creative storytelling exercises strengthens neural connections, leading to a more adaptable and inventive mindset overall.

Fostering a Creative Mindset

Encouraging a perspective that views sequences as opportunities rather than constraints cultivates innovation. This mindset shift transforms storytelling from a rigid craft into a playground of endless possibilities, ultimately reinforcing the broader cognitive skills discussed in the parent article.
